Compartilhar via


Fazer backup de um farm usando a ferramenta de linha de comando Stsadm (Office SharePoint Server 2007)

Atualizado em: 2009-06-25

Antes de executar estes procedimentos:

Fazer backup de um farm usando a ferramenta de linha de comando Stsadm

Importante

Para executar a ferramenta de linha de comando Stsadm, é necessário ser membro do grupo Administradores no computador local.

Fazer backup de um farm de servidores usando a ferramenta de linha de comando Stsadm

  1. Na unidade em que Produtos e Tecnologias do SharePoint está instalado, altere para o seguinte diretório: %COMMONPROGRAMFILES%\Microsoft shared\Web server extensions\12\Bin.

  2. Digite o seguinte comando e pressione ENTER:

    stsadm -o backup -directory <\\nome do servidor\nome da pasta> -backupmethod full

    Se o backup for concluído com êxito, a janela de comando exibirá o seguinte texto:

    Completed with 0 warnings.
    Completed with 0 errors.
    Backup completed successfully.
    ---------------------------------------------------------
    Operation completed successfully.
    

    Se o backup não for concluído com êxito, verifique o arquivo spbackup.log.

    Para obter mais informações, consulte <Technical reference topic for this Stsadm operation>.

Agendar ou atrasar backups

Não é possível agendar backups no site Administração Central do SharePoint. Não há nenhuma operação que permita automatizar os backups usando a ferramenta de linha de comando Stsadm. No entanto, você pode automatizar o processo criando um arquivo em lotes e usando o Agendador de Tarefas no Microsoft Windows Server 2003 para executar o arquivo em lotes em um horário específico. Uma vez que o desempenho pode ser afetado durante os backups com as ferramentas internas do Office SharePoint Server 2007, convém agendar os backups fora dos horários de pico, como à noite ou em finais de semana.

Use este procedimento para criar um arquivo em lotes que executará um backup completo do farm de servidores do Office SharePoint Server 2007. Este procedimento pressupõe que você já tenha criado uma pasta compartilhada para os backups. Para obter mais informações sobre como criar uma pasta compartilhada, consulte Preparar-se para fazer backup e restaurar um farm (Office SharePoint Server 2007).

Automatizar ou atrasar o backup do farm

Observação

Para executar a ferramenta de linha de comando Stsadm, é necessário ser membro do grupo Administradores no computador local. Ao usar o Agendador de Tarefas, verifique se a data e a hora do sistema do computador estão corretas. Para verificar ou alterar essas informações, clique duas vezes no indicador de hora na barra de tarefas.

Criar um arquivo em lotes

  1. Clique em Iniciar e em Executar.

  2. Digite notepad e clique em OK.

  3. No Bloco de Notas, digite o seguinte texto:

    @echo off
    echo ===============================================================
    echo Back up sites for the farm to C:\backup
    echo ===============================================================
    cd %COMMONPROGRAMFILES%\Microsoft Shared\web server extensions\12\BIN
    @echo off
    stsadm.exe -o backup -directory "\backup" -backupmethod full -overwrite 
    echo completed
    

    Dica

    Altere "C:\backup" e "\backup" para o nome da sua pasta de backup compartilhada.

  4. No Bloco de Notas, no menu Arquivo, clique em Salvar como.

  5. Na caixa Salvar como, selecione a pasta em que você deseja manter o arquivo em lotes.

  6. Usando a extensão de nome de arquivo ".bat", digite o nome do arquivo na caixa Nome do arquivo. Por exemplo, backup_batch.bat.

  7. Na caixa Salvar como tipo, clique em Todos os arquivos.

  8. Clique em Salvar.

Agendar um backup

  1. Inicie o Assistente de Tarefa Agendada e clique em Avançar.

  2. Clique em Procurar, navegue até o arquivo em lotes que você acabou de criar e clique em Abrir.

  3. Digite um nome para a sua tarefa, por exemplo, backup_lotes.

  4. Selecione com que frequência você deseja que essa tarefa seja executada (por exemplo, semanalmente) e clique em Avançar.

  5. Para que esse backup seja executado de forma automática periodicamente, selecione um intervalo como Semanal ou Mensalmente. Para executar o backup uma vez, ou para atrasar um único backup, selecione Apenas uma vez.

  6. Escolha uma hora e a data de início do backup.

  7. Digite um nome e a senha de um usuário e clique em Avançar. Essa tarefa será executada como se tivesse sido iniciada por esse usuário.

  8. Clique em Concluir.

    Para definir as configurações avançadas da tarefa, marque a caixa de seleção Abrir as propriedades avançadas desta tarefa ao clicar em Concluir na página final do assistente. Isso abrirá a caixa de diálogo de propriedades da tarefa quando você clicar em Concluir. Você poderá então alterar o programa que está sendo executado, na guia Tarefa, ajustar a agenda na guia Agenda, personalizar as configurações na guia Configurações ou definir permissões de usuário e grupo na guia Segurança.

Consulte também

Conceitos

Fazer backup de um farm usando ferramentas internas (Office SharePoint Server 2007)
Fazer backup de um farm usando a Administração Central (Office SharePoint Server 2007)